This is due to insufficient input sanitization and output escaping on user-supplied shortcode attributes. Specifically, in the avp_texttoggle_part_shortcode() function, the 'title' attribute is extracted from shortcode attributes and concatenated directly into HTML output without any escaping — both within an HTML attribute context (title=\"...\") on line 116 and in HTML content on line 119. While the 'class' attribute is properly validated using ctype_alnum(), the 'title' attribute has no sanitization whatsoever. An attacker can inject double-quote characters to break out of the title attribute and inject arbitrary HTML attributes including event handlers. This makes it possible for authenticated attackers, with Contributor-level access and above, to inject arbitrary web scripts in pages that will execute whenever a user accesses an injected page."}],"metrics":[{"cvssV3_1":{"baseScore":6.4,"baseSeverity":"MEDIUM","vectorString":"CVSS:3.1/AV:N/AC:L/PR:L/UI:N/S:C/C:L/I:L/A:N","version":"3.1"}}],"problemTypes":[{"descriptions":[{"cweId":"CWE-79","description":"CWE-79 Improper Neutralization of Input During Web Page Generation ('Cross-site Scripting')","lang":"en","type":"CWE"}]}],"providerMetadata":{"dateUpdated":"2026-04-08T17:26:38.506Z","orgId":"b15e7b5b-3da4-40ae-a43c-f7aa60e62599","shortName":"Wordfence"},"references":[{"url":"https://www.wordfence.com/threat-intel/vulnerabilities/id/d7ac0683-120f-4e76-9d44-5ee1c789b2c8?source=cve"},{"url":"https://plugins.trac.wordpress.org/browser/text-toggle/trunk/avp-texttoggle.php#L116"},{"url":"https://plugins.trac.wordpress.org/browser/text-toggle/tags/1.1/avp-texttoggle.php#L116"},{"url":"https://plugins.trac.wordpress.org/browser/text-toggle/trunk/avp-texttoggle.php#L119"},{"url":"https://plugins.trac.wordpress.org/browser/text-toggle/tags/1.1/avp-texttoggle.php#L119"},{"url":"https://plugins.trac.wordpress.org/browser/text-toggle/trunk/avp-texttoggle.php#L108"},{"url":"https://plugins.trac.wordpress.org/browser/text-toggle/tags/1.1/avp-texttoggle.php#L108"},{"url":"https://plugins.trac.wordpress.org/browser/text-toggle/trunk/avp-texttoggle.php#L72"},{"url":"https://plugins.trac.wordpress.org/browser/text-toggle/tags/1.1/avp-texttoggle.php#L72"}],"timeline":[{"lang":"en","time":"2026-03-20T15:07:17.000Z","value":"Disclosed"}],"title":"Text Toggle <= 1.1 - Authenticated (Contributor+) Stored Cross-Site Scripting via 'title' Shortcode Attribute"}},"cveMetadata":{"assignerOrgId":"b15e7b5b-3da4-40ae-a43c-f7aa60e62599","assignerShortName":"Wordfence","cveId":"CVE-2026-3997","datePublished":"2026-03-21T03:27:09.049Z","dateReserved":"2026-03-11T17:06:39.345Z","dateUpdated":"2026-04-08T17:26:38.506Z","state":"PUBLISHED"},"dataType":"CVE_RECORD","dataVersion":"5.2"},"nvd":{"publishedDate":"2026-03-21 04:17:37","lastModifiedDate":"2026-04-24 16:27:44","problem_types":["CWE-79","CWE-79 CWE-79 Improper Neutralization of Input During Web Page Generation ('Cross-site Scripting')"],"metrics":{"cvssMetricV31":[{"source":"security@wordfence.com","type":"Secondary","cvssData":{"version":"3.1","vectorString":"CVSS:3.1/AV:N/AC:L/PR:L/UI:N/S:C/C:L/I:L/A:N","baseScore":6.4,"baseSeverity":"MEDIUM","attackVector":"NETWORK","attackComplexity":"LOW","privilegesRequired":"LOW","userInteraction":"NONE","scope":"CHANGED","confidentialityImpact":"LOW","integrityImpact":"LOW","availabilityImpact":"NONE"},"exploitabilityScore":3.1,"impactScore":2.7}]},"configurations":[]},"legacy_mitre":{"record":{"CveYear":"2026","CveId":"3997","Ordinal":"1","Title":"Text Toggle <= 1.1 - Authenticated (Contributor+) Stored Cross-S","CVE":"CVE-2026-3997","Year":"2026"},"notes":[{"CveYear":"2026","CveId":"3997","Ordinal":"1","NoteData":"The Text Toggle plugin for WordPress is vulnerable to Stored Cross-Site Scripting via the 'title' shortcode attribute of the [tt_part] and [tt] shortcodes in all versions up to and including 1.1.
